Skywalking-Python主要通过Python的装饰器、上下文管理器以及异步编程技术实现应用性能数据的采集和传输。当Python应用启动时,Skywalking-Python会自动初始化并集成到应用中,无需修改应用代码。Skywalking-Python会拦截应用的入口和出口,记录关键的性能指标,如请求响应时间、数据库访问时间等,并将这些
Apache SkyWalking 是一个观察性分析平台和应用性能管理系统,提供分布式追踪、服务网格遥测分析、度量聚合和可视化一体化解决方案。Apache SkyWalking 作为一款高性能的、适用于云原生和分布式系统的应用性能管理和分布式追踪平台,在现代分布式系统中发挥着重要作用。它能够对分布式系统中的服务进行实时监控,提供详细的性能分析...
SkyWalking 提供了多种语言的探针,包括 Java、Node.js、Python 等。 后端(Backend) 后端组件用于接收、处理和存储来自探针的数据。SkyWalking 后端采用模块化设计,包括接收器、分析器、存储模块等。 存储(Storage) SkyWalking 支持多种存储后端,如 Elasticsearch、MySQL、H2 等,用于持久化存储监控数据和追踪信息。 UI(Us...
SkyWalking是一个开源的APM系统,包括分布式系统的监控、跟踪、诊断功能 在云原生架构中。 分布式跟踪 端到端分布式跟踪。服务拓扑分析、以服务为中心的可观测性和 API 仪表板。 堆栈的代理 Java,.Net Core,PHP,NodeJS,Golang,LUA,Rust,C++,Client JavaScript和Python代理具有积极的开发和维护。 eBPF早期采用 Rover 代...
SkyWalking是一个开源的APM系统,包括分布式系统的监控、跟踪、诊断功能 在云原生架构中。 分布式跟踪 端到端分布式跟踪。服务拓扑分析、以服务为中心的可观测性和API仪表板。 堆栈的代理Java,.Net Core,PHP,NodeJS,Golang,LUA,Rust,C++,Client JavaScript和Python代理具有积极的开发和维护。
SkyWalking 的架构主要包括以下几个部分: 探针(Agent) 探针负责在应用程序中收集监控数据和追踪信息。SkyWalking 提供了多种语言的探针,包括 Java、Node.js、Python 等。 后端(Backend) 后端组件用于接收、处理和存储来自探针的数据。SkyWalking 后端采用模块化设计,包括接收器、分析器、存储模块等。
本文主要介绍如何使用apache-skywalking-apm-10.1.0,同时配合elasticsearch-8.17.0-windows-x86_64来作为存储 es 持久化数据使用。 步骤如下: 一、下载 elasticsearch-8.17.0-windows-x86_64 1、下载ES(elasticsearch 简称 ES 下载链接: https:///downloads/elasticsearch) ES 下载链接: https://artifacts.elastic...
SkyWalking-Python: The Python Agent for Apache SkyWalking, which provides the native tracing abilities for Python project. SkyWalking: an APM(application performance monitor) system, especially designed for microservices, cloud native and container-based (Docker, Kubernetes, Mesos) architectures. Documentati...
SkyWalking的架构主要包括以下几个部分:探针负责收集监控数据和追踪信息,支持多种语言如Java、Node.js、Python等。后端组件用于接收、处理和存储来自探针的数据,采用模块化设计,包括接收器、分析器、存储模块等。支持多种存储后端,如Elasticsearch、MySQL、H2等,用于持久化存储监控数据和追踪信息。提供直观...
SkyWalking支持从多个来源和多种格式收集遥测(跟踪和度量)数据,包括 Java,.NET Core,NodeJS,PHP和Python自动仪器代理。 去代理商。 LUA代理,尤其适用于Nginx,OpenResty。 服务网格的可观察性。支持混合器遥测。建议使用Envoy访问日志服务(ALS)以获得更好的性能,该功能首次在KubeCon 2019上引入。